| @@ 1298-1311 (lines=14) @@ | ||
| 1295 | $smcFunc['db_free_result']($request); |
|
| 1296 | } |
|
| 1297 | ||
| 1298 | if (!empty($new_loaded_ids) && $set !== 'minimal') |
|
| 1299 | { |
|
| 1300 | $request = $smcFunc['db_query']('', ' |
|
| 1301 | SELECT id_member, variable, value |
|
| 1302 | FROM {db_prefix}themes |
|
| 1303 | WHERE id_member IN ({array_int:loaded_ids})', |
|
| 1304 | array( |
|
| 1305 | 'loaded_ids' => $new_loaded_ids, |
|
| 1306 | ) |
|
| 1307 | ); |
|
| 1308 | while ($row = $smcFunc['db_fetch_assoc']($request)) |
|
| 1309 | $user_profile[$row['id_member']]['options'][$row['variable']] = $row['value']; |
|
| 1310 | $smcFunc['db_free_result']($request); |
|
| 1311 | } |
|
| 1312 | ||
| 1313 | $additional_mods = array(); |
|
| 1314 | ||
| @@ 3733-3746 (lines=14) @@ | ||
| 3730 | if ($criteria['t'] == 'mid' && !empty($criteria['v'])) |
|
| 3731 | $members[(int) $criteria['v']] = $k; |
|
| 3732 | ||
| 3733 | if (!empty($members)) |
|
| 3734 | { |
|
| 3735 | $request = $smcFunc['db_query']('', ' |
|
| 3736 | SELECT id_member, member_name |
|
| 3737 | FROM {db_prefix}members |
|
| 3738 | WHERE id_member IN ({array_int:member_list})', |
|
| 3739 | array( |
|
| 3740 | 'member_list' => array_keys($members), |
|
| 3741 | ) |
|
| 3742 | ); |
|
| 3743 | while ($row = $smcFunc['db_fetch_assoc']($request)) |
|
| 3744 | $context['rule']['criteria'][$members[$row['id_member']]]['v'] = $row['member_name']; |
|
| 3745 | $smcFunc['db_free_result']($request); |
|
| 3746 | } |
|
| 3747 | } |
|
| 3748 | else |
|
| 3749 | $context['rule'] = array( |
|